Q Boy is a 1990 puzzle video game developed by Sachen and published by HES Interactive. The game features a total of 100 puzzles. In each puzzle, the player must move blocks around to create a path for Q Boy, a small character, to reach the exit. The game features a password system that allows the player to continue from where they left off. It was released in 1990 for the NES platform.
